Jiawei Shao 5e1ca53269 D3D12: Support creating compute pipeline asynchronously
This patch implements the asynchronous path of CreateComputePipelineAsync
on D3D12 backend with the basic framework of the dawn_unittest
AsyncTaskTest.Basic.

1. Call the constructor of dawn_native::d3d12::ComputePipeline in the main
   thread.
2. Execute dawn_native::ComputePipelineBase::Initialize() (a virtual function)
   asynchronously.
3. Ensure every operation in dawn_native::d3d12::ComputePipeline::Initialize()
   is thread-safe (PersistentCache).
4. Save all the return values (pipeline object or error message, userdata, etc)
   in a CreateComputePipelineAsyncWaitableCallbackTask object and insert this
   callback task into CallbackTaskManager.
5. In Callback.Finish():
- Insert the pipeline object into the pipeline cache if necessary
- Call WGPUCreateComputePipelineAsyncCallback

Note that as we always handle the front-end pipeline cache in the main thread,
we don't need to make it thread-safe right now.

#ifndef DAWNNATIVE_COMPUTEPIPELINE_H_
#define DAWNNATIVE_COMPUTEPIPELINE_H_
#include "dawn_native/Pipeline.h"
namespace dawn_native {
class DeviceBase;
struct EntryPointMetadata;
MaybeError ValidateComputePipelineDescriptor(DeviceBase* device,
const ComputePipelineDescriptor* descriptor);
class ComputePipelineBase : public PipelineBase {
public:
ComputePipelineBase(DeviceBase* device, const ComputePipelineDescriptor* descriptor);
~ComputePipelineBase() override;
static ComputePipelineBase* MakeError(DeviceBase* device);
// Functors necessary for the unordered_set<ComputePipelineBase*>-based cache.
struct EqualityFunc {
bool operator()(const ComputePipelineBase* a, const ComputePipelineBase* b) const;
};
private:
ComputePipelineBase(DeviceBase* device, ObjectBase::ErrorTag tag);
// CreateComputePipelineAsyncTask is declared as a friend of ComputePipelineBase as it
// needs to call the private member function ComputePipelineBase::Initialize().
friend class CreateComputePipelineAsyncTask;
virtual MaybeError Initialize(const ComputePipelineDescriptor* descriptor);
};
} // namespace dawn_native
#endif // DAWNNATIVE_COMPUTEPIPELINE_H_
